Defining ‘Lead Capture’ in Digital Marketing

Lead capture involves collecting information from potential customers, typically through forms on landing pages or websites. This data can be anything from email addresses to phone numbers, ultimately helping businesses follow up with prospects. For local businesses, the goal is to create a streamlined user experience that fosters trust and encourages prospects to share their information willingly.

Optimizing Landing Pages for Lead Capture

Your landing page is crucial in the lead capture process, acting as the first point of contact for many potential customers. For businesses looking to improve their lead conversion rates, mastering landing page optimization is crucial.

Elements of a High-Converting Landing Page

To boost conversion rates, every landing page should include:

  • Compelling Headlines: Use clear, persuasive headlines that convey the primary benefit.
  • Engaging Content: Provide value through content that resonates with your target audience.
  • Simple Forms: Aim for a minimalist approach; ask only for essential information to reduce friction.

Using Call-to-Action (CTA) Effectively

CTAs are an integral part of your landing page, guiding users towards taking action. A great CTA can significantly enhance lead capture, as it encourages visitors to provide their information.

Creating Effective CTAs

Consider the following best practices for crafting compelling CTAs:

  • Clarity: Use straightforward language that clearly states what the user should do.
  • Urgency: Phrasing that implies immediacy, like “Sign Up Now!” can trigger quicker responses.
  • Contrasting Colors: Ensure your CTA stands out visually from the rest of the page.

Pro Tip

Experiment with different CTAs to see what resonates best with your audience. A/B testing can reveal what wording, colors, or placements result in higher lead conversion.

Utilizing Pop-Ups and Slide-In Forms

Pop-ups, when executed correctly, can significantly enhance lead capture without being intrusive. These tools serve as reminders for visitors to engage with your content or offer.

When to Use Pop-Ups

Well-timed pop-ups that appear after users have spent a certain amount of time on the page or as they attempt to exit can effectively capture leads. Ensure these pop-ups are relevant and not overwhelming, avoiding interruption of user experience.

Slide-In Forms

Slide-in forms are less intrusive than traditional pop-ups and can be excellent for offering additional content or discounts. They tend to blend more seamlessly into the browsing experience, making them a recommended strategy for local businesses prioritizing user engagement.

Advanced Strategies for Local Lead Generation

While basic techniques are crucial, integrating advanced strategies can give local businesses an edge in lead capture.

Social Media Integration

Incorporating your social media presence can enhance lead capture. Promote special offers on platforms like Instagram or Facebook and link them back to well-optimized landing pages where potential customers can sign up or request more information.

Email Marketing Campaigns

Email remains an effective channel for lead nurturing. Building a strong email list enables local businesses to directly communicate with potential customers, offering tailored messages and exclusive deals that encourage conversions.

Best Tools for Lead Capture

Local businesses can leverage numerous tools to optimize their lead capture process. Here are some recommendations:

ToolPrimary FunctionBest for
LeadpagesLanding page creationEasy-to-use templates and integrations
MailchimpEmail marketingBuilding and managing email lists
ZapierAutomationIntegrating various services for workflow automation
HubSpot CRMCustomer relationship managementManaging leads and tracking interactions
TypeformForms and surveysCreating engaging forms for lead capture

Measuring and Analyzing Performance

Once your landing pages and lead capture strategies are in place, it’s crucial to monitor their effectiveness. Deploy tools like Google Analytics to track key performance metrics:

  • Conversion Rate: How many visitors convert into leads?
  • Bounce Rate: Are visitors leaving your site without engaging?
  • Traffic Sources: Where are your leads coming from?

Refining Your Approach

Use the data you gather to refine your lead capture techniques continuously. By paying attention to your audience's behaviors and preferences, you can tailor your strategies for maximum impact.
